God impressed Himself upon me at a young age and has never let go. When I was little, I walked down the street every week to attend Sunday school at a small Baptist church. I began attending the Sunday preaching service where I learned who God was and that I needed a Savior. At the age of 14 I learned from a youth pastor that Christianity is more than a Sunday morning activity. Since then Jesus has challenged me to know Him better and understand His will for my life.
God has blessed my life in countless ways. I have a wonderful wife and lovable two year old son who bring me great joy. At Alathia God has given me the mission of leading our financial and hospitality ministries, of which I am honored to oversee.
